INGREDIENTS
4 cups water
2 vegetarian buillon cubes
celery, chopped
mushrooms, chopped
onions, chopped (I only used a little)
fine noodles
lemon & pepper seasoning salt
- Boil water; add both buillon cubes until dissolved.
- Add chopped vegetables and stir. Allow veggies to cook at high temperature for a few minutes.

- Bring water to medium and add seasoning.
- Let everything cook for a few minutes. When you are ready to eat, add the noodles and continue cooking for about 4 minutes.
- EAT & FEEL BETTER!

RECOMMENDATIONS: I was all out of carrots but they would be a great addition to this soup. I also was out of Everglades Fish & Fowl Seasoning but I love adding that to soup recipes.
